A portable system capable of receiving audio signals from one or more sources and reproducing the signals via speakers contained therein. The portable audio reproduction system can include a docking station or similar means for communicatively coupling an audio device to the portable audio reproduction system, thereby reducing desktop clutter and simplifying connecting the portable audio reproduction system with the audio device. The speakers of the portable audio reproduction system can preferably be received within a base portion of the system, thereby protecting the speakers during transport and reducing the overall size of the system for improved portability. External connections may also be provided, thereby enabling the portable audio reproduction system to receive audio signals from additional sources, and a mixer allows the system to reproduce signals from a portable audio device and an auxiliary source, such as a computer.

What is claimed is: 1. A portable audio reproduction system, comprising: first and second speaker housings, each comprising at least one speaker driver for reproducing sound; a deck for providing a protective surface, the deck being connected to the speaker housings by at least one hinge; the deck being rotatable about the hinge between first and second positions, the first position providing an open mode in which the speaker drivers are exposed and the second position providing a closed mode in which the speaker drivers are covered by the protective surface of the deck; at least one audio adapter, operatively connected to the speaker drivers, for interfacing with an external electronic audio device so as to receive audio signals from the audio device for reproduction by the speaker drivers; and, at least one second surface between the first and second speaker housings, the at least one second surface preventing closing the portable audio reproduction system when an audio device is operatively connected to the at least one audio adapter. 2. The portable audio reproduction system of claim 1, wherein the hinge articulates through approximately 285 degrees as the portable audio reproduction system is transformed from the open mode to the closed mode. 3. The portable audio reproduction system of claim 1, further comprising a plurality of detents, through which the angle of the speakers with respect to the protective surface can be controlled. 4. The portable audio reproduction system of claim 1, wherein the at least one hinge is a barrel hinge. 5. The portable audio reproduction system of claim 4, further comprising a rubber grommet around the barrel hinge. 6. The portable audio reproduction system of claim 1, wherein the hinge allows the portable audio reproduction system to be opened and closed in a clamshell-like manner. 7. The portable audio reproduction system of claim 1, wherein the protective surface completely covers the plurality of speaker drivers when the portable audio reproduction system is closed. 8. The portable audio reproduction system of claim 1, further comprising an amplifier, communicatively coupled between the audio adapter and the speaker drivers. 9. The portable audio reproduction system of claim 8, wherein the amplifier is a Class D amplifier. 10. The portable audio reproduction system of claim 8, further comprising at least one power source, for powering the amplifier. 11. The portable audio reproduction system of claim 10, wherein the at least one power source is at least one battery. 12. The portable audio reproduction system of claim 11, wherein the at least one battery is rechargeable. 13. The portable audio reproduction system of claim 10, wherein the at least one power source is a DC power source. 14. The portable audio reproduction system of claim 10, wherein the at least one power source is an AC power source. 15. The portable audio reproduction system of claim 10, wherein the at least one power source further provides power to the audio device. 16. The portable audio reproduction system of claim 15, wherein the at least one power source provides power to the audio device regardless of whether the portable audio reproduction system is open or closed. 17. The portable audio reproduction system of claim 10, wherein the portable audio reproduction system automatically powers down when closed. 18. The portable audio reproduction system of claim 1, further comprising a volume control. 19. The portable audio reproduction system of claim 1, further comprising a cable port. 20. The portable audio reproduction system of claim 19, wherein the cable port allows the portable audio reproduction system to be connected to at least one external device. 21. The portable audio reproduction system of claim 20, wherein the external device is a subwoofer. 22. The portable audio reproduction system of claim 20, wherein the external device is a computer. 23. The portable audio reproduction system of claim 19, wherein the cable port is at the bottom of the portable audio reproduction system, thereby allowing the portable audio reproductions system to dock with external equipment. 24. The portable audio reproduction system of claim 1, further comprising a headset jack. 25. The portable audio reproduction system of claim 1, further comprising an auxiliary input jack. 26. The portable audio reproduction system of claim 25, further comprising a Class D amplifier. 27. The system of claim 26, wherein the Class D amplifier combines audio signals from the auxiliary input jack and the at least one audio adapter to create the audio signal to be reproduced by the system. 28. The portable audio reproduction system of claim 27, further comprising a headset jack, wherein the audio signal to be reproduced by the system is also sent to the headset jack. 29. The portable audio reproduction system of claim 1, wherein the incline of the speaker housings when the system is in the open mode is selected so as to provide optimum sound when the speaker housings are at an arm's length distance from a user's ears. 30. The portable audio reproduction system of claim 1, wherein the second surface engages the audio device to prevent closing of the portable audio reproduction system. 31. A portable audio reproduction system, comprising: first and second speaker housings, each comprising at least one speaker driver for reproducing sound; a deck for providing a protective surface, the deck being connected to the speaker housing by at least one hinge; the deck being rotatable about the binge between first and second positions, the first position providing an open mode in which the speaker drivers are exposed and the second position providing a closed mode in which the speaker drivers are covered by the protective surface of the deck; at least one audio adapter, operatively connected to the speaker drivers, for interfacing with an external electronic audio device so as to receive audio signals from the audio device for reproduction by the speaker drivers; a cradle for receiving said external audio device; and, at least one second surface between the first and second speaker housings, the at least one second surface preventing closing the portable audio reproduction system when an audio device is cradled with said cradle. 32. A portable audio reproduction system, comprising: at least one speaker housing comprising at least one speaker driver for reproducing sound; a deck for providing a protective surface, the deck being connected to the speaker housing by at least one hinge; the deck being rotatable about the hinge between first and second positions, the first position providing an open mode in which the speaker driver is exposed and the second position providing a closed mode in which the speaker driver is covered by the protective surface of the deck; at least one audio adapter, operatively connected to the speaker driver, for interfacing with an external electronic audio device so as to receive audio signals from the audio device for reproduction by the speaker driver; and, at least one second surface operatively connected to the speaker housing, the at least one second surface preventing closing the portable audio reproduction system when an audio device is operatively connected to the at least one audio adapter.
